#174eba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#174eba is composed of 9% red, 30.6%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.6% cyan, 58.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 219.8 degrees, a saturation of 78% and a lightness of 41%. #174eba color hex could be obtained by blending #2e9cff with #000075.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#174eba color description : Strong blue.

#174eba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#174eba has RGB values of R:23, G:78, B:186 and CMYK values of C:0.88, M:0.58,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 1527482.

Shades and Tints of #174eba

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01050b is the darkest color, while #f9fb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#174eba

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#67686a is the less saturated color, while #0749ca is the most saturated one.
